Output 83645516859f29fc177b7fe4fd9369f3db16338b9904eb882d99e2624799f6ed:3

value
9591910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1015fdf8591370d7c014918477d4bb27b83dc881 OP_EQUAL
address
33A55ebAZfVLfQEpz75KJFg1bv89cq617u
transaction
83645516859f29fc177b7fe4fd9369f3db16338b9904eb882d99e2624799f6ed